The article presents an analysis of the world market of the hotel industry, gives a rating of the largest hotels of the world and hotel operators, and studies the presence of the international hotel operators in the market of hotel services of Russia. The new segment of travelers, the millennials, has an active impact on the development of the world hotel industry. Now, many hotel enterprises are focused on attracting this particular segment of consumers. Hotel chains are transforming their strategies, creating new sub-brands, introducing digital innovations, and changing designs of the main hotel spaces just to attract new generation consumers. Among the global trends, there is also an increase in the number of travelers using alternative accommodation facilities, in particular, the Airbnb online service has recently seriously changed the situation in the hotel services market. Thus, the transformation of consumers of hotel services in close connection with new technological and marketing solutions have already changed the existing trends in the development of the hotel industry and continue to act as a platform for the further development of these trends.</p></abstract><trans-abstract xml:lang="en"><p>The changing needs of tourists worldwide and the need to meet their requirements contribute to the development of the world hospitality industry.
